The Energy Billing System (EBS) utilized by the Telangana State Southern Power Distribution Company Limited (TGSPDCL/TSSPDCL) is a critical tool for managing consumer data, revenue, and infrastructure across Telangana. This system replaced older manual and single-tier processes to provide a more secure, reliable, and consistent platform for both employees and consumers. Key Reports in the EBS Portal
The EBS application generates several types of reports that help the utility maintain its high operational standards, such as keeping distribution losses below 10%:
Consumer Management Reports: Used to keep records of customer details, track energy consumption for current and previous months, and update customer profiles.
Revenue & Billing Reports: These calculate monthly energy units consumed and manage online payment records to streamline revenue collection.
Operational Reports: Detailed data on infrastructure performance, including the status of 33/11 KV substations, power transformers, and distribution feeders across the 14 districts served by TSSPDCL.
Agricultural Supply Tracking: Specialized tracking for 24/7 free power supplied to the agriculture sector, which has been a major focus since 2018. Benefits for Users and Stakeholders
Transparency: Stakeholders can access annual reports and financial audits—like the 23rd Annual Report 2022-23—to review cost records and operational milestones.
Efficiency: The online billing and payment modules save time for the company's 8.4 million consumers by automating the calculation and payment of monthly charges.
Accessibility: Consumers can use the TGSPDCL Official Website to access energy calculators, view tariff orders, and check for updates on service transfers.

The TSSPDCL (now TGSPDCL) Energy Billing System (EBS) reports are internal and consumer-facing tools used to track electricity consumption, billing cycles, and payment history for the Southern Power Distribution Company of Telangana Limited. 🔌 Core EBS Features
The EBS platform is designed to manage the full lifecycle of a consumer's energy data:
Consumption Tracking: Records energy units consumed per billing period.
Automated Billing: Calculates monthly dues based on current tariff orders. tsspdcl ebs reports
Payment Integration: Supports online payments via the Official Web Portal and mobile apps.
Historical Data: Maintains records of previous bills and successful transactions for consumer reference. 📊 Available Reports for Consumers
Consumers can access several types of reporting data through the TGSPDCL Billing Info page:
Online Bill Enquiry: Allows users to see their current outstanding balance by entering their Unique Service Number.
Bill and Payment History: A comprehensive view of past energy usage and paid invoices.
HT Information/Bill Enquiry: Specific reporting modules for High Tension (HT) industrial and commercial consumers.
Energy Charges Calculator: A tool for domestic services to estimate upcoming bills based on projected unit consumption.

Here is the "Cheat Sheet" for reading your report: The Energy Billing System (EBS) utilized by the
1️⃣ Check the "Previous Reading" vs "Present Reading" Is the difference realistic? If the meter reader estimated your bill last month, you might see a massive jump this month. Ensure the readings match your actual meter! 🔢
2️⃣ The "Unit Slab" Trap TSSPDCL charges you based on slabs (e.g., 0-50, 51-100). If you used 101 units, you might slide into a higher tariff bracket. Knowing how close you are to the limit helps you control usage. ⚡
3️⃣ Spot the "FCA" (Fuel Cost Adjustment) Ever wonder why your bill fluctuates even when your usage didn't? Look for the FCA surcharge. It changes monthly based on power purchase costs. 📉
Pro Tip: Download your detailed bill history from the TSSPDCL portal/App. Comparing Summer vs. Winter usage is the easiest way to spot energy leaks in your home.

In the age of smart grids, data is the new electricity. For consumers and businesses in Telangana, the TSSPDCL Electronic Billing System (EBS) is more than just a portal to pay bills—it is a goldmine of consumption data.
Whether you are a facility manager tracking operational costs or a household trying to optimize your monthly budget, effectively analyzing your EBS report is crucial.
Here is what you should look for in your next report:
🔹 Consumption Trends: Don't just look at the Rupee amount. Track the "Units Consumed" (kWh) column over the last 12 months. Spikes often correlate with seasonal changes (AC usage in summer) or faulty appliances. 🔹 Load Profile Analysis: Are you being penalized for exceeding your sanctioned load? The EBS report highlights Fixed Charges vs. Energy Charges. If your fixed charges are high, it might be time to revise your sanctioned load with the department. 🔹 Tariff Validation: With Telangana’s tariff slabs, cross-checking if you’ve been billed correctly is vital. A quick glance at the unit slab breakdown can save you from overpaying due to estimation errors.
The Takeaway: The shift to digital billing by TSSPDCL offers transparency, but only if we utilize the data. Stop guessing your usage and start analyzing your reports.
